Gallon is an imperial and United States Customary systems volume unit. 1 cup 48 teaspoons, 16 tablespoons, pint, quart, 1/16 gallon or 8 fluid ounces. Using the simple formulas below, you can easily convert cups to gallons. Liquid Measurement Conversions 1 gallon 4 quarts, 8 pints, or 16 cups. To convert cups to gallons, multiply the cup value by 0.0625 or divide by 16.įor example, to convert 4 cups to gallons, you can use the following formula: Food How Many Cups in a Gallon Cups to Pints, Quarts, and More in Complete Measurement Conversion Guide. Using the simple formula below, you can easily convert gallons to cups.Ĭup = gallon * 16 Advertisements How to convert cups to gallons?ġ Cup is equal to 0.0625 gallon. To convert gallons to cups, multiply the gallon value by 16.įor example, to find out how many cups are in 2 gallons, you can use the following formula: How many cups are in a gallon?ġ Gallon is equal to 16 cups.
